Description

A charming farmyard scene by Edmond Van Coppenolle (1843–1915), depicting a lively group of chickens foraging in a pile of golden straw. The composition employs loose, impressionistic brushwork to capture the dappled light and earthy tones of the rural setting. Well presented in a gilt-effect frame. Signed lower right. On canvas.

Condition

Fine craquelure observed to the lower third. Inspection under UV light reveals areas of previous restoration. The canvas has been previously relined. The frame has minor surface wear. Overall, the artwork is in very good condition for its age.
